Output 73e4e539780123929072c4ee2e46c19a2d09f6cae90ffdc9f4895b36c4ce29d5:17

value
6286
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b863422d8c99189815d81b46957394c61c9a5c8a34d5e4369beeb2f8b1e7d753
address
bc1php35ytvvnyvfs9wcrdrf2uu5ccwf5hy2xn27gd5ma6e03v086afs6ntasc
transaction
73e4e539780123929072c4ee2e46c19a2d09f6cae90ffdc9f4895b36c4ce29d5
spent
true